It can be a challenge to know the next step in your faith journey. There are so many options from which to choose, and it can seem as though each person is going in a different direction. Why can’t it just be simple, straightforward, and user friendly? Join us for our new sermon series “You Are Here” as we explore the challenges of growing in your faith.
  • October 5 – Come, Follow Me
  • October 12 – Which Way Should I Go?
  • October 19 – Trusting the Path

What is this sermon about?

This sermon is about the discipleship pathway at First United Methodist Church which tells us how to become, grow and make disciples of Jesus Christ

Why is this sermon important?

This sermon is important because to be and make disciples we have to know the path.

What is the context of this sermon?

This series is between our back to school series and stewardship campaign. Key resources for this sermon and series include: Which Way Should I Go and Trusting the Path sermons by Rev. Paul Rasmussen preached at Highland Park United Methodist Church and the Nooma–Dust video by Rob Bell.

What are the next action steps?

Take a next step toward perfect love of God and neighbor.

Go and make disciples.

What is the good news (bottom line)?

The good news is that, before we believe in God, God believes in us. In you. In me. Jesus has faith in us.
